Job Summary:

Pediatric Therapy Inc. is a reputable healthcare organization dedicated to providing high-quality pediatric therapy services. We are seeking a highly skilled Behavioral Therapist to join our team of professionals who specialize in helping children achieve their full potential.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Conduct comprehensive assessments to identify individualized goals and target behaviors.
  •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to develop and implement evidence-based treatment plans.
  • Design and implement behavior intervention plans to address challenging behaviors and promote skill acquisition.
  • Provide direct therapy sessions to children with developmental delays, autism spectrum disorder, and other related conditions.
  • Collect and analyze data to monitor progress and adjust intervention strategies as needed.
  • Train and supervise staff members on effective implementation of behavior intervention plans.
  • Conduct parent training sessions to teach caregivers strategies for managing challenging behaviors and promoting skill development at home.
  • Maintain accurate and up-to-date documentation, including session notes, progress reports, and behavior data.

Requirements:

  • Certification from the Behavior Analyst Certification Board (BACB).
  • Bachelor's degree in psychology, behavior analysis, special education, or a related field; master's degree preferred.
  • Minimum of 2 years of experience working in applied behavior analysis (ABA) therapy with children, preferably in a clinical or school-based setting.
  • Strong understanding of behavior analytic principles, including functional behavior assessment, behavior intervention planning, and data analysis.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to collaborate effectively with colleagues, families, and other stakeholders.
